Hi all,

I received my new rims 18x8 with 40 offset, the fronts are sitting where I like them but the back are still a bit sunk in. I believe just 5mm or 10 mm will bring them almost flush with the fenders where it will need to be.

My question is, is it ok to run spacers in just the rear, will this mess with the diff/AWD system?
I don't want to put any wear on the system. Any assistance is greatly appreciated. :)

Cheers

perfectly alright to only run on the rears. Won't affect anything
